The Chicago Blackhawks (10-12-5) visit the Boston Bruins (20-3-5) at TD Garden Thursday at 7 p.m. ET. We analyze the Blackhawks-Bruins odds and lines while providing NHL betting tips around this matchup.

Blackhawks at Bruins: Projected starting goalies

Robin Lehner vs. Tuukka Rask

Lehner, projected to start, has a 5-5-3 record with a 2.69 goals against average and a .929 save percentage. He has lost three consecutive starts, including giving up five goals and leaving early in a 7-3 loss at the Colorado Avalanche Nov. 30 in his last outing.

Rask has a 13-2-2 record with a 2.04 GAA and a .933 SV%. The Boston goaltender performed incredibly in his last two games, allowing just one goal in each game. He has stopped 61 of his previous 63 shots faced.

Prediction

Bruins 5, Blackhawks 2

Moneyline (ML)

The BRUINS (-223) are currently the biggest favorite on the entire Thursday slate. With Boston’s 12-0-4 home record and Chicago dropping four of its last five games, it’s clear to see why the B’s are so heavily favored. Plus, they’re 18-2-4 as a favorite this season. Backing Boston is our pick here.

A $10 bet with Boston results in a $4.48 profit with an outright win for the Bruins.

Puck Line/Against the Spread (ATS)

The Bruins are just 15-13 ATS while the Blackhawks are 15-12. However, Boston is 4-1 ATS in its last five meetings at night against Chicago. Taking Boston (-1.5, +115) is a profitable play as it pays $11.50 on a $10 bet.

Over/Under (O/U)

The OVER 5.5 (-150) is worth a small play. The Over has connected in three of their last four head-to-head matchups. In those four games, the teams combined for 30 goals (7.5 per contest). In their last five games, the Bruins have averaged 3.6 goals per game, while the Blackhawks have allowed 3.4 goals per contest. It is why we are backing the Over here.

Placing a $10 bet here will earn a bettor a $6.67 profit with a total of six or more goals scored.
